                     59: /** 
                     60:        Parser source code got compiled into intermediate form of Operation-s, 
                     61:        which is executed afterwards.
                     62: 
                     63:        It is compiled into Array of Operation-s.
                     64:        Each Operation can be either OPCODE or data pointer, 
                     65:        following the literal-instruction.
                     66:                - OP_VALUE followed by Value*
                     67:                - OP_CURLY_CODE__STORE_PARAM followed by Array*
                     68:                - OP_EXPR_CODE__STORE_PARAM followed by Array*
1.10      paf        69:                - OP_NESTED_CODE followed by Array*
1.1       paf        70: */
                     71: union Operation {
                     72:        void *cast; ///< casting helper 
                     73: 
                     74:        OPCODE code; ///< operation code
                     75:        Value *value; ///< not an operation, but rather value stored after argumented op
                     76:        Array *array; ///< not an operation, but rather code array stored after argumented op
                     77: };
